Iranian authorities have decided to close the airspace in the western part of the country until further notice for security reasons.

As reported by BAKU.WS with reference to Report, this was announced by the representative of Iran's Civil Aviation Organization, Majid Akhvan.

"After assessing the security situation and publishing a NOTAM, the airspace in the west of the country has been closed indefinitely," he noted.

Akhvan urged Iranian residents not to go to airports unless necessary and to follow flight information through the media.

As a reminder, Iran has once again launched a missile strike on Israel for the first time since the ceasefire.
